Ruben Amorim revealed Friday that he was told by Manchester United "it was now or never" after being handed a brief midway through the season to restore the struggling Premier League giants to the pinnacle of English and European football. The 39-year-old Sporting Lisbon coach quickly emerged as the hot favourite for the Old Trafford job after Erik ten Hag was sacked on Monday following a terrible start to the season. Amorim has signed a deal until 2027 and will join the club on November 11, becoming the sixth permanent manager since Alex Ferguson retired in 2013.
